INHUMAN CONDITION (OBITUARY, DEICIDE, OVERKILL) DELIVER BRUTALITY WITH “THE BETTERMENT PLAN”
New Single & Video From Upcoming Album Mind Trap
Out June 27 via Listenable Insanity
FLORIDA – INHUMAN CONDITION raises the flag for Florida Death Metal high with “The Betterment Plan,” the uncompromising third single from their forthcoming third album, Mind Trap. Brutal and decisive, the song delivers thrillingly defiant resistance against fakes and snakes.
“It’s one of my favorite songs on this record,” proclaims vocalist/drummer Jeramie Kling. “It’s aggressive and intense, with lyrical content that has very personal meaning for me. We all stand up to bullies from time to time. This song is an anthem against those who pretend to be friends.”

Inhuman Condition announced their arrival to the Florida Death Metal scene in the tail-end of 2020. Formed by Jeramie Kling (Overkill) on drums and vocals, Taylor Nordberg (Deicide) on guitar and Terry Butler (Obituary) on bass, the trio formed their own unique blend of groove-laden thrashing death metal. Their debut album Rat°God was released in the spring of 2021 on the band’s own Listenable Insanity Records to rave reviews.
The following summer saw the release of Inhuman Condition’s sophomore album, Fearsick continuing their underground buzz. The group released an EP, “Panic Prayer” in the summer of 2023 and has since shared the stage with Deicide, Vader, Hatebreed, Origin, Kataklysm, and were invited to play the 2024 edition of the 70k Tons of Metal Cruise.

INHUMAN CONDITION is:
Jeramie Kling – vocals, drums (Overkill, ex-Venom Inc., ex-Massacre)
Taylor Nordberg – guitar (Deicide, Umbilicus, ex-Massacre)
Terry Butler – bass (Obituary, ex-Death, ex-Massacre)
